在阿里云购买 MySQL 服务器时,选择合适的配置主要取决于你的应用场景、数据量、访问量、性能要求和预算。以下是不同场景下的推荐配置建议,帮助你做出合理选择。
一、常见 MySQL 部署方式(阿里云)
-
RDS(关系型数据库服务) ✅ 推荐新手/企业使用
- 全托管,自动备份、监控、高可用、主从同步等。
- 支持 MySQL 5.6/5.7/8.0 版本。
- 按需选择配置,按小时或包年包月计费。
-
ECS + 自建 MySQL
- 在云服务器上自行安装和维护 MySQL。
- 更灵活,但需要自己负责备份、安全、高可用等。
- 适合有运维团队或特殊需求的用户。
二、RDS MySQL 推荐配置(按场景)
| 场景 | 推荐配置 | 说明 |
|---|---|---|
| 小型网站 / 个人项目 / 开发测试 | 通用型 2核4GB / 50GB 存储 / 1000连接数 | 适合日活 < 1万,数据量 < 10GB |
| 中型应用 / 初创公司 / SaaS 后台 | 4核8GB / 100~500GB 存储 / 3000连接数 | 支持日活 1万~10万,QPS < 1000 |
| 大型应用 / 电商平台 / 高并发系统 | 8核16GB 或更高 / 1TB 存储 / 读写分离 / 高可用版 | 支持高并发、读写分离、主从架构 |
| 数据仓库 / 报表系统 | 8核32GB / SSD 1TB+ / 只读实例 | 大查询负载,建议开启只读实例分担压力 |
💡 存储建议选择 SSD 云盘(性能更稳定),避免使用普通云盘。
三、关键配置项说明
| 参数 | 建议 |
|---|---|
| 实例类型 | 高可用版(主备架构)更稳定,X_X/生产环境必选 |
| CPU/内存 | 根据 QPS 和并发连接数选择,一般 1核1GB 支持约 100~300 QPS |
| 存储空间 | 初始可选 50~100GB,支持在线扩容(建议预留 30% 空间) |
| 连接数 | 默认 1000 起,高并发建议 3000+ |
| 网络类型 | VPC(专有网络)更安全,与 ECS 实例同 VPC 可内网连接 |
| 备份 | 开启自动备份(建议 7天以上)+ 日志备份(用于恢复到任意时间点) |
四、价格参考(RDS MySQL,按量付费估算)
| 配置 | 月费用(估算) |
|---|---|
| 2核4GB + 50GB SSD | ¥300 ~ ¥500 |
| 4核8GB + 100GB SSD | ¥800 ~ ¥1200 |
| 8核16GB + 500GB SSD | ¥2000 ~ ¥3000 |
💡 包年包月更便宜,长期使用建议 1年起购。
五、优化建议
- 开启只读实例:读多写少的场景(如报表、前台展示),可添加只读实例分担主库压力。
- 使用连接池:避免连接数过多导致性能下降。
- 定期优化表结构和索引:避免全表扫描。
- 监控慢查询日志:通过 RDS 控制台开启慢日志,定位性能瓶颈。
- 考虑跨可用区高可用:对稳定性要求高的系统建议选择多可用区部署。
六、购买路径(阿里云控制台)
- 登录 阿里云官网
- 搜索 “RDS” 或进入 “云数据库 RDS 版”
- 选择 “MySQL”,点击 “创建实例”
- 选择地域、可用区、版本、配置、存储、网络等
- 完成支付
总结:怎么选?
✅ 推荐选择 RDS MySQL 高可用版,省心省力,适合绝大多数用户。
- 小项目:2核4GB + 50GB SSD
- 中等业务:4核8GB + 100~200GB SSD
- 大型系统:8核16GB+ + 读写分离 + 只读实例
如果你有具体的应用场景(如电商、社交、IoT等),可以告诉我,我可以帮你定制推荐配置。
云计算HECS